The easiest way to cut your foam cushion is … WebAug 19, 2024 · 1. measure your bench Measure the length and depth of your bench top, and write it down. 2. cut the plywood The plywood needs to be just a tiny bit smaller than the dimensions of the bench top. We trimmed 1/4″ off each side to ensure a perfect fit. 3. cut the foam Once your plywood is cut, lay it on top of the foam and mark the foam with a sharpie.
